Free beatunes3/6/2023 Added guard against StackoverFlow stemming from large in() clause.Improved support for "Open With" from file system.Fixed index confusion upon deletion from library.Fixed possible mp3 file corruption during analysis.Find duplicates via acoustic fingerprinting.Find all songs iTunes marks with an exclamation mark and remove them from the library.Browse songs from your music collection that match the currently selected song.Create matchlists, i.e., playlists based on one or more sample songs.Sort existing playlists so that matching songs succeed each other.Automatically determine the musical key your songs are in.From the early 'Fab Four' days to the final recordings, band members constantly search for new ways to bring more realism to the sound every sound you hear at a BEATUNES concert is played live by the band. The BEATUNES continue to increase their repertoire and precision in replicating the sound of The Beatles. Automatically determine BPM (beats per minute). The BEATUNES bring together four of So.Cal’s top musicians - solely to honor and play as faithfully to the recordings as possible - the timeless and spirit-lifting music of The Beatles.Here are some more examples of what you can do with beaTunes: ![]() Could your last mix CD’s song order use some improvement? Let beaTunes re-arrange your playlist for you! Always wondered how you could take advantage of the BPM (beats per minute) field? Let beaTunes fill in the blanks and help you while DJ’ing at your next party. vs REM? beaTunes can easily fix this and other problems with its unique inspection feature (license required for applying one-click solutions). Download best FREE Trap Hip-Hop beats MP3 for non-profit use from top Producers in our catalog. How well organized is your music Library? Are your artists always spelled the same way? Any R.E.M. Thanks for your patience.BeaTunes is a full-featured music player and organizational tool for music collections. I can only optimize so far, and especially recently I've had very little time to work directly on the app. The word bloat has negative connotations, but every extra we add, like FastSocket (there's sqlite now too), incurs a performance cost that affects the entirety of the rest of the app. I'm not saying add applescript, but there might be other ways to work through it.Īlternatively I'm debating having a second release path for apps that go outside the current transaction convention (there are several others already). I understand the challenges you'd encounter and I want to find a way to work through them with you. I'm also looking for alternative ways to support non-applescript compatible applications. I'm in the process of finding a way to determine if it could become a security concern, even if it's only using the loopback interface. The other major concern I have is opening the Application to incoming network requests. I see the use case as quick short-life TCP transactions. ![]() We're already loaded up chasing the user-side (per-website, per-native app), adding more internal complexity is something I'd need a very good reason for, and with (1), I think there could be an easier route here. Otherwise though, I would really prefer to avoid extra external (library) dependencies when at all possible. It looks like NSStream would probably handle the case well. Correct me if I'm wrong, but the primary use case seems to be Enterprise-grade server-side accessibility for high usage applications, and doesn't really make sense for a simple OS userspace plugin to use when a normal network wrapper provided with Cocoa would suffice. The Fastsocket library looks to be overkill for the usecase. ![]() Is there a reason you don't have an AppleScript integration layer? It would be far easier and cleaner to work with, and is the BeardedSpice standard for native applications like this. I had a couple thoughts and questions, but first wanted to verify that you're the (primary) author of this software? So far it looks super useful! Appreciate the offer and might need to take you up on that as I work through this.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|